Loudoun County Public Library Online Programs

Using images of garments and knitters, Melissa Weaver Dunning shares the history behind fishermen’s ganseys, Fair Isle multicolored patterned knitting, Aran cable knitting and delicate Shetland lace. This program is cosponsored by Loudoun County Public Library and the Fiber Guild of the Blue Ridge.

ABOUT THE PRESENTER: Melissa is a traditional handweaver and spinner with 40 years of experience working on antique equipment to produce textiles in an 18th and 19th century style. She began her traditional textile study with Scottish master weaver Norman Kennedy in 1980, and she carries on this rich tradition in her own teaching. An avid tartan and linen weaver and a lover of wool, Melissa enjoys sharing her passion for weaving and spinning with students.
